Automated theorem proving is a branch of artificial intelligence and mathematical logic that focuses on the development of algorithms and software capable of proving mathematical theorems automatically. It combines techniques from logic, computer science, and mathematics to create systems that can verify the correctness of mathematical statements.
Formal verification is a process used in computer science and mathematics to prove the correctness of algorithms and systems. It involves the use of mathematical methods to ensure that a system behaves as intended under all possible conditions.
